Ratings for me:

Friedel - 7

Didn't have too much to do, looked pretty solid under a reign of Wolves corners and remained assured in the second half with the sun in his eyes. Couldn't have really done much about the penalty.

Cuéllar - 6

Decent defensive game, but doesn't offer us the same attacking element as Warnock does at left-back. Can't really blame him for this as he is, of course, a central defender. None of Collins, Dunne or Cuéllar deserve to lose their place, but I think I'd like to see Luke Young back in the team when he's ready so Carlos may need to be dropped.

Dunne - 7

Another solid game from the Irishman, unlucky not to keep another clean sheet in the end but could have arguably given away an early penalty. Good leadership qualities at the back, though, and menacing going forwards (although not as much as in recent games).

Collins - 8

Very good performance from The Undertaker. Looks assured and composed at the back, gives it his all and doesn't really panic.

Warnock - 6

Some good moments mixed with poorer moments today from Warnock. I think he got forward well but his defending was occassionally a bit suspect. I'd still much rather see him playing than Shorey, though, and I think he'll improve over the season.

Milner - 8

Typical committed performance from Yorkshire Jimmy. Got around very well and was in the right place to clear off the line. Unfortunately, I think towards the end of the game he didn't control the ball very well and he misplaced a few crosses, which took away from an otherwise good performance.

Petrov - 5

Not enough effort today from the captain. The game passed him by and he didn't seem to make too much effort to get into it. That said, he did sometimes take up good positions only to see the ball go over his head. However, once again when he did have the ball, we saw many more backwards and sideways passes than incisive through balls - yet the frequent lack of movement up front probably didn't help.

Sidwell - 5

Could have had a goal if Dunne wouldn't have been in the way, but also gave away a penalty with a fairly poor challenge. I think he may be seen as a bit of a scapegoat but doesn't deserve this as he took up some decent positions on the edge of the box - he could really do with a goal and hopefully he'll get one sooner rather than later. Did lose the ball a few times though, and played some frustratingly poor passes.

Young - 5

Disappointing by his standards, as he has been so many times this season. Good ball to set off the attack for our goal, though.

Carew - 5

Could have given him a much lower rating, but he did improve in the second half. Very poor first half though. He just doesn't look particularly fired up for games any more. Lazy?

Agbonlahor - 8

Got about well and would have provided more for Carew if Big John would have been more bothered. Didn't do as well when he was pushed out on to the right against the giant Elokobi, but despite a few tame shots (he was in the right place, though) he played a good game and grabbed what was almost our winner.

Heskey - 6

Always looks sluggish and tired to me - even when he's just come on - although I guess that's just his style of play and us Villa fans prefer our players when they're constantly running their socks off. Got the assist though and maybe deserves to start ahead of Carew.

A very very poor performance and in my opinion indicative of the season so far. We are an excellent team off the ball, we are organised, work hard and pressurise opposition teams in to also not playing well, but our play (or lack of) with the ball has been pretty atrocious. We can hardly string 2 or 3 passes together between midfield and attack and our delivery into the box has been very poor indeed for the most part. Essentially it's our defense that's keeping us in games, and yet again today, while we very rarely look threatened at the back, though too often i would say, we looked even more toothless up front and fairly vacuous in midfield. Essentially i think it's the midfield that is letting us down, i think some of that being players out of form, but much of it being the tactical decisions of MON. Overall a fair result today, though once we got the goal we should of held on for a win.
